strpbrk.c

来自「speech signal process tools」· C语言 代码 · 共 32 行

C
32
字号
/* * strpbrk - find first occurrence of any char from breakat in s *//* * This routine was donated to the public domain by Henry Spencer, * with the specific notice that it could be used by anyone, on any * machine for any purpose. **/#ifndef lint	static char *sccs_id = "@(#)strpbrk.c	1.2 12/10/87 PD";#endif#define	NULL	0char *				/* found char, or NULL if none */strpbrk(s, breakat)char *s;char *breakat;{	register char *sscan;	register char *bscan;	for (sscan = s; *sscan != '\0'; sscan++) {		for (bscan = breakat; *bscan != '\0';)	/* ++ moved down. */			if (*sscan == *bscan++)				return(sscan);	}	return(NULL);}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?